Everything went well. It was easy to make the appointment and the service person's arrival was prompt. I called on a Sunday and "Ulices" was here on Monday. He was very cordial and professional. He listened when I described what the problem was with our Samsung dryer. It didn't take him very long to disassemble the unit and diagnose what the problem was. That indicated to me that he apparently knew what he was doing. Within a short amount of time he had the dryer running like new again. I guess the only thing that keeps me from giving Sears five stars is that I thought at first that it was rather expensive to fix the unit. I was quoted a $79 visit charge plus parts and labor. But I was then told about the one year warranty program. I don't think you guys use warranty to describe this but that's how I see it. It was $193 to cover the dryer fully for one year. I had to decide when I first called whether I wanted the coverage or pay the visit charge plus parts and labor. I decided to get the coverage. I guess there's a certain peace of mind knowing that if anything happens to the dryer within one year it is fully covered. It just feels a little bit like a hard sell. Had I paid for the work without the coverage it would have come out to $163, so $30 more for a year of full coverage isn't so bad. I didn't do any price comparisons or looked for a local repair person who might have done the job for a lesser price. The Sears brand still represents something to an old timer like me. I'm sure it still costs a lot of money to maintain a fleet of repair people to go out on a job and do it right the first time!
